Websites hosted on 120.24.82.170 IP address

1 websites

IP address 120.24.82.170 is registered for China. The server carries IP 120.24.82.170 located at latitude 22.5457 and longitude 114.068, time zone is GMT +8. Server location in Guangdong, Shenzhen, China, zipcode 518026.

1.Myit.cc

myit.cc

麦田网络-专业互联网整合服务商-电话:13560880430-聚焦于为企业提供网站建设,微信公众号代运营,网站优化,抖音视频拍摄,APP及小程序商城开发,电商视觉设计外包等服务。用更互动、更创意、更智慧的方式影响消费者,麦田能为您做更多。

Let's share 💋💋💋